What is a CS2 Gambling Site?

A CS2 gambling site is an online platform where users can bet virtual items-- particularly, Counter-Strike 2 weapon skins, cases, and knives-- or cryptocurrency and fiat currency, on numerous video games of chance.

Since Valve's Steam inventory system enables gamers to trade digital products perfectly, these skins have actually established real-world financial worth. Third-party sites have actually incorporated with Steam's API to permit players to deposit skins in exchange for site balance, which is then utilized to play casino-style games.

Popular Games Found on CS2 Gambling Platforms

Unlike standard online gambling establishments that mostly focus on slots and table video games, CS2 gambling sites generally feature custom-made, hectic video games customized to the gaming neighborhood's visual and preferences.

  • Crash: A multiplier starts at 1.00 x and increases quickly. Gamers need to cash out before the graph randomly "crashes." If they stop working to squander in time, they lose their wager.
  • Case Opening & & Battles: Simulates opening in-game cases, however typically with better chances or custom prize swimming pools. Case fights allow multiple gamers to open the exact same cases concurrently, with the gamer who unloads the greatest total worth winning all the skins.
  • Roulette: A variation of conventional live roulette, typically making use of a wheel split into 3 colors (typically red, black, and green), where green deals a much greater payment due to lower chances.
  • Coinflip: A basic 1v1 game where 2 players wager equivalent skin values. A virtual coin is turned, and the winner takes the whole pot (minus a little site commission).
  • Plinko: Inspired by the traditional game show, gamers drop a ball from the top of a pegged board, watching it bounce down into various multiplier slots at the bottom.

Secret Features of Reputable Platforms

Not all CS2 gambling platforms are produced equal. The market features a large spectrum of websites, varying from strictly managed operations to rogue sites. When evaluating a platform, knowledgeable users typically search for the following qualities:

  1. Provably Fair Systems: Cryptographic algorithms that allow gamers to independently verify that the outcome of every video game was genuinely random and not controlled by the house.
  2. Deposit and Withdrawal Methods: Support for direct Steam P2P (Peer-to-Peer) trading, cryptocurrency (Bitcoin, Ethereum, GBPT), and conventional payment gateways (credit cards, e-wallets).
  3. Customer Support: Responsive 24/7 live chat or ticketing systems to deal with deal errors or account concerns quickly.
  4. Interface and Experience: Clean designs, minimal lag, and mobile optimization make sure smooth gameplay.
  5. Community Reputation: Positive reviews on independent forums, Trustpilot, and social networks channels concerning payout dependability.

Risks and Regulatory Challenges

Engaging with CS2 gambling sites includes significant threats that gamers need to thoroughly think about. Because virtual skins hold real-world liquidity, using these platforms carries monetary and security implications.

  • Lack of Official Regulation: Most third-party CS2 gambling sites run out of offshore jurisdictions (such as Curacao). They do not fall under standard regulatory bodies like the UK Gambling Commission or the Nevada Gaming Control Board, using little option if a site challenges a payment.
  • Valve's Crackdowns: Valve (the developer of CS2) has historically disapproved of third-party gambling. The company often updates its Steam Terms of Service and obstructs API gain access to for bots associated with gambling, which can periodically result in abrupt platform shutdowns or trade restrictions.
  • Account Security Threats: Logging into third-party sites through Steam OpenID can expose users to phishing rip-offs if they use malicious clone sites. Players must always verify URLs carefully.
  • Financial Risk: As with any form of gambling, your home always has a mathematical advantage. Chasing losses can rapidly lead to severe monetary deficiency.

Best Practices for Safe Navigation

For those who choose to participate in the CS2 gambling ecosystem, adhering to rigorous security protocols can reduce many common threats:

  • Set a Strict Budget: Only gamble with funds or skins that you can easily afford to lose totally. Treat it as entertainment, not as an income.
  • Enable Two-Factor Authentication (2FA): Secure both your Steam account and your e-mail with robust 2FA and Steam Guard mobile authenticators.
  • Be Careful of Imposter Sites: Scammers regularly buy sponsored search advertisements or produce typosquatting domains to imitate popular platforms. Constantly use confirmed community links.
  • Squander Regularly: Avoid leaving large balances or high-tier skins sitting idle on a gambling site. Transform jackpots back into withdrawable properties quickly.
  • Validate Provably Fair Hashes: Take benefit of verification tools supplied by the site to make sure game stability.
